3 tips to preserve leftover spring rolls after Tet

Thanh Hương |

Housewives can apply some tips to preserve leftover spring rolls after Tet to maintain the full flavor and ensure hygiene and safety for the family.

After the Tet holiday, the amount of leftover food is usually quite large and stored in the refrigerator, especially pork sausage and cinnamon sausage. These are dishes made from cooked meat, so if not stored properly, they are very easy to spoil, especially when the weather changes erratically.

Therefore, proper food preservation will help avoid waste as well as ensure the health of family members. Accordingly, a few simple ways below will help housewives store spring rolls and sausages always fresh and delicious for a long time.

Cover the cut side tightly

Gio cha (Vietnamese sausage) after being cut out is very easy to become dry and dark, which will reduce the deliciousness. To overcome this situation, housewives need to use food wrap wrapped many times around the cut surface of the gio cha.

Sealing will help completely prevent air and bacteria from contacting the meat surface directly. If the family has a plastic box with a closed lid, it can store the spring rolls and sausages, helping to ensure safer and more effective storage.

Store gio cha in the refrigerator compartment

Storing leftover spring rolls and sausages in the refrigerator will help ensure the freshness of the dish. With a temperature of 5 to 8 degrees Celsius, it will help slow down the process of spoilage of spring rolls and sausages. However, housewives should note that food after Tet when stored in the refrigerator should be used up within 6 days.

In particular, it is necessary to arrange cooked food separately away from the space for raw meat and fish. This helps prevent cross-infection. At the same time, you should not arrange spring rolls and sausages near heavy-smelling fruits so that the dish is not stained with odors.

Miniature and cryopreservation

If the amount of leftover spring rolls is too much, housewives can choose to freeze them. Freezing food helps extend the shelf life. But before putting them in the freezer, housewives need to cut the spring rolls into small portions just enough to eat for a meal.

This method will help prevent spring rolls from losing nutrients. When eating, just put small portions into the freezer to defrost naturally overnight, both ensuring safety and hygiene and maintaining the deliciousness of spring rolls.
